You are aware, I expect, that the watchdog is only sent when power is applied to the TIU input, not when you turn up the voltage.
I am using 4 Variable channels, all set to fixed. Two are fed from an ancient ZW whose handles are left up. Two are fed from a PH180. No issues.
Be sure that all of your TIU black outputs are wired together, preferably right on the TIU with a jumper. Do you have enough ground feeds to the outside rails?
